Enzootic bovine leukosis (EBL), caused by bovine leukemia virus, is a widespread retroviral infection that causes lymphoma in a proportion of infected cattle — with significant welfare implications for affected individuals.
While most BLV-infected cattle remain clinically normal, the proportion that develop clinical lymphoma experience significant and progressive welfare compromise. Enlarged lymph nodes — particularly in the abdomen and chest — cause organ compression, reduced appetite, and systemic debilitation. Thymic and lymph node enlargement in the chest can impair breathing; abdominal masses can obstruct digestive function, causing bloat and pain. The progressive nature of lymphoma means welfare declines over weeks to months without the possibility of treatment. Early recognition of affected animals and timely humane slaughter or euthanasia is the most welfare-protective management approach. At the herd level, biosecurity measures that reduce virus transmission — dedicated needles for each animal, disinfected equipment, and blood-free obstetrical procedures — reduce the proportion of cattle ever exposed to the welfare risk of lymphoma.
